Where is the way to the dwelling of light? And as for darkness, where is the place thereof,
That thou shouldest take it to the bound thereof, And that thou shouldest discern the paths to the house thereof?
Doubtless, thou knowest, for thou wast then born, And the number of thy days is great!
Hast thou entered the treasuries of the snow, Or hast thou seen the treasures of the hail,
Which I have reserved against the time of trouble, Against the day of battle and war?
By what way is the light parted, Or the east wind scattered upon the earth?
Who hath cleft a channel for the waterflood, Or the way for the lightning of the thunder;
